I was pleased today to see a large article in the Daily Mail about the celebrity fashion accessory; the Chihuahua and other toy breeds. Much to my (pleasant!) surprise it was a good article, it pointed out very important facts such as "teacups" being nothing but the runts of the litter that should NOT be aimed for or bred from. Very nice to see an article like this in a national newspaper where it is more likely to be read by the kind of person considering a toy dog just to be fashionable -those kind of people aren't very likely to read the dog papers and dog magazines.

Hey dont diss chi owners I'm 23 but I've wanted a chihuahua since I was 9 :) A lot of chihuahua owners myself included have tried long and hard to inform the public about the dreaded "T" word ugh. It's nice to see the national press that made it so difficult for chihuahua owners for so long to actually inform people that what they were saying was *beep* also maybe the prices might start to come down pups are still being advertised for over £1500 unregistered, this breeding of small dogs has done nothing for the breed and has if anything produced more puppies with health problems. It would also be nice if I could walk down the street without being stopped 50 times to ask if Stitch he's almost 14 weeks and 2lbs is a "teacup" I like to inform them no he's a dog not china. I am completly for the chihuahua breed base expanding and we welcome new owners with open arms to learn about this amazing little dog, at the end of the day they are "dogs" no matter how tiny. Also if there are more owners vets might be better informed about them I have had to change vets twice due to no knowledge about the breed.I do worry for the pups brought as "fashion" accessories and where they will end up once the fad ends.
